The NYC Department of Design and Construction's Division of Infrastructure is currently searching for a Program Coordinator to join the Program Management (PM) Unit.

Successful candidate will report to the Associate Commissioner and will monitor the progress of key initiatives like the Southeast Queens Initiative and the Pedestrian Ramps Program. This role involves collaboration with two Assistant Commissioners and twelve individual teams handling special assignments as needed. Essential duties also encompass tracking the agency's annual commitment plan and Key Performance Indicators (KPIs), preparing presentations and materials for staff and interagency meetings, generating reports, and addressing inquiries from the Commissioner’s Office, Legal Department, Public Affairs, and City Hall.

Additionally, the Program Coordinator will compose replies to external communications for the Associate Commissioner's approval, manage special tasks for executive staff as directed by the Associate Commissioner and Assistant Commissioners, and develop a project tracking and reporting system. The role requires effective collaboration with executive staff and supporting the Division Administrative Officer (DAO) in gathering and disseminating information pertinent to Program Management's staff. The Program Coordinator will also be responsible for crafting and distributing emails and announcements on behalf of the DAO when necessary.

ADMINISTRATIVE PROJECT MANAGER - 8300B

Qualifications

1. A baccalaureate degree from an accredited college in engineering, architecture, landscape architecture, business administration, or public administration, and five years of full-time satisfactory experience in the planning, administering or expediting of engineering design, and/or construction, or coordinating a very large engineering project, two years of which must have been in an administrative, managerial, executive or supervisory capacity; or
2. A four year high school diploma or its educational equivalent and nine years of experience as described in "1" above; two years of which must have been in an administrative, managerial, executive or supervisory capacity; or

3. Education and/or experience equivalent to "1" or "2" above. An accredited Master's degree in one of the disciplines described in "1" above, a law degree, or a valid New York State license as a Professional Engineer or Registered Architect or Landscape Architect may be substituted for one year of the required experience. However, all candidates must have the two years of the administrative, managerial, executive or supervisory experience as described in "1" above.
